
โPeach Bubble Teaโ by Manava Lery feat. Tiffany & Co. is a delightful, fizzy swing number akin to a sip of something sweet and refreshing on a summer afternoon. From the very first notes, the song bursts to life with lively horns, shimmering cymbals, and a playful piano that bounces along with effortless charm. The drums rumble softly underneath, setting the perfect groove for a song that is as whimsical as its title suggests.
Manavaโs voice is smooth, flirtatious, and effortlessly engaging as she sings about romance with desire and humor. Sheโs got that timeless jazz qualityโsomewhere between Norah Jones and Billie Holidayโwith a fresh, modern energy that makes the track feel irresistibly fun. The backing vocals, courtesy of her group of friends, add a joyful, almost theatrical element, cheering her on as she delivers catchy and mischievously endearing lines. The repeated โOh Davidโ refrain? Utterly addictive. The hook that sticks in your head long after the song has ended.
The instrumentation is just as impressive. The horns pump in at just the right moments, giving the track an old-school, big-band swing vibe, while the bass and banjo add a unique texture that keeps things interesting. The musicianship is tight, polished, and bursting with personality, making it impossible not to at least tap your footโif not get up and twirl around the room.
Manava Lery, who divides her time between Saint Martin, mainland France, and Tahiti, clearly infuses her music with an international flair. If youโre looking for a track thatโs playful, jazzy, and endlessly replayable, this oneโs a must-listen.
